Government Printers Set For Upgrade

Works and supply minister Felix Mutati says government is on course in ensuring that government printers is upgraded to print ballot papers.
Mr. Mutati says the country has enough capacity to print ballot papers to specified standards.
He was speaking in Lusaka today.
